Understanding Rolex GMT-Master II Pricing
The price of a Rolex GMT-Master II, like any luxury watch, is influenced by numerous factors. Understanding these factors is crucial for both buyers and sellers navigating this market:
* Metal: The material of the case significantly impacts price. Steel models (like the stainless steel GMT-Master II) are generally more affordable than those made from precious metals like yellow gold, white gold, or platinum.
